The Achilles tendon plays a crucial role in how your lower body moves and functions. It’s the largest and strongest tendon in the human body, acting like a thick rope that helps you push off the ground when you walk, run, or jump. Without it, simple tasks like climbing stairs or playing sports would be nearly impossible.
In the lower extremities, the Achilles tendon connects the gastrocnemius and soleus muscles (your calf muscles) to the calcaneus (heel bone). When these muscles contract, the tendon pulls on the heel, lifting it and propelling your body forward. This action is essential for activities involving propulsion, such as sprinting or jumping. It also helps absorb shock during landing, protecting your joints from excessive force.
Beyond movement, the Achilles tendon contributes to balance and stability. It works with other structures in the foot and ankle to maintain posture and prevent falls. In everyday life, it supports weight-bearing tasks, making it vital for mobility in the legs, feet, and overall lower body. If the tendon is injured or inflamed, it can lead to heel pain that radiates up the leg, affecting your gait and potentially causing compensatory issues in the knees, hips, or back.

To understand heel pain, it’s helpful to know the Achilles tendon’s structure. This tendon is about 6 inches long and forms from the merging of fibers from the two main calf muscles: the gastrocnemius (which crosses the knee joint) and the soleus (which doesn’t). These fibers twist together like a rope, creating a tough, fibrous cord that inserts into the back of the heel bone.
The tendon is surrounded by a sheath called the paratenon, which provides lubrication and protection. Blood supply to the Achilles is limited, especially in the middle section (about 2-6 cm above the heel), making it prone to injury and slow healing. This area, known as the “watershed zone,” has fewer blood vessels, which can contribute to degeneration over time.
Anatomically, the Achilles tendon is part of the posterior compartment of the leg. It works in tandem with the plantar fascia (a band under the foot) and other ligaments to support the ankle joint. When healthy, it can withstand forces up to 10 times your body weight during activities like running. However, overuse or sudden stress can lead to micro-tears, inflammation, or even rupture, manifesting as heel pain.

Biomechanics refers to how the body moves and handles forces, and the Achilles tendon is a biomechanical powerhouse. During walking or running, the tendon stores and releases energy like a spring. This “elastic recoil” helps propel you forward efficiently, reducing the energy your muscles need to expend.
In a normal gait cycle, the Achilles tendon lengthens (eccentric loading) as your foot hits the ground, absorbing impact. Then, it shortens (concentric contraction) to push off. This process involves coordination with the ankle joint, where the tendon allows for plantarflexion (pointing the toes down) and dorsiflexion (lifting the toes up).
Problems arise when biomechanics are off-balance. For example, tight calf muscles can limit ankle dorsiflexion, putting extra strain on the tendon. Flat feet (pronation) or high arches (supination) can alter how forces travel through the leg, leading to uneven loading. Over time, this repetitive stress can cause tendinopathy—inflammation or degeneration—resulting in heel pain.
Understanding these mechanics is key for prevention. Proper footwear, warm-ups, and strength training can optimize biomechanics, reducing injury risk.

Heel pain from the Achilles tendon doesn’t happen overnight; it’s often the result of multiple factors building up over time. One major cause is overuse, especially in athletes or people who suddenly increase activity levels. Running on hard surfaces, hill training, or wearing worn-out shoes can overload the tendon.
Age plays a role too—tendons lose elasticity after 30, making them more susceptible to injury. Poor flexibility, like tight calves or hamstrings, reduces the tendon’s ability to stretch, leading to strain. Biomechanical issues, such as overpronation (feet rolling inward) or leg length discrepancies, can unevenly distribute forces.
Other factors include obesity, which adds extra weight stress, and medical conditions like diabetes or high blood pressure, which impair blood flow and healing. Certain medications, like fluoroquinolone antibiotics, have been linked to tendon weakening. Even lifestyle choices, such as smoking, reduce collagen production, weakening the tendon.
Inflammation from tendinopathy (tendinitis or tendinosis) is common, causing pain at the heel insertion point. If ignored, it can progress to partial tears or full ruptures.

Heel pain from Achilles issues can sometimes feel like sciatica, a condition where the sciatic nerve (running from the lower back to the feet) is irritated. Both can cause shooting pain down the leg, numbness, or tingling, leading to misdiagnosis.
Sciatica typically starts in the lower back or buttocks and radiates down, often from a herniated disc or spinal stenosis. Achilles heel pain, however, originates at the tendon but can refer pain up the calf or into the foot due to nerve involvement. The sural nerve, near the Achilles, can get compressed during inflammation, mimicking sciatic symptoms.
Differentiating them involves checking for back pain (more common in sciatica) versus localized heel tenderness (Achilles). Walking on toes aggravates Achilles pain, while straight-leg raises might trigger sciatica. Imaging like MRI can confirm, but a thorough exam is key.
This overlap highlights why seeing a specialist is important—treating the wrong issue won’t help.

When heel pain strikes, surgery isn’t usually the first step. Nonsurgical options are effective for most people, and chiropractic care stands out as a natural, holistic approach.
Chiropractors focus on the musculoskeletal system, using adjustments to realign the spine, hips, and ankles. For Achilles heel pain, this can correct biomechanical imbalances that strain the tendon. By improving ankle mobility and reducing calf tightness, adjustments decrease tension on the Achilles, promoting healing and pain relief.
The clinical rationale? Misalignments (subluxations) in the lower back or pelvis can alter gait, leading to compensatory overuse of the tendon. Chiropractic adjustments restore proper alignment, enhancing blood flow and nerve function to the area. Studies show this reduces inflammation and improves function without drugs or incisions.
Other benefits include personalized plans with soft tissue therapy (like massage) to break up scar tissue and ultrasound to stimulate repair.

Beyond chiropractic, acupuncture offers another needle-based relief for heel pain. This ancient practice inserts thin needles into specific points to stimulate energy flow (qi), reducing inflammation and pain. For Achilles issues, it targets points along the leg and foot, improving circulation and releasing endorphins.
Evidence shows acupuncture eases chronic heel pain by modulating nerve signals and promoting tissue repair. It’s often combined with chiropractic for better results.
Other options include physical therapy for strengthening, orthotics for support, and shockwave therapy to break down calcifications. Ice, rest, and anti-inflammatory meds (like ibuprofen) provide short-term relief, but addressing root causes is key.
